Задать вопрос

Как сконвертировать офисные документы (doc/docx/xls/xlsx) в pdf на python под убунтой?

Есть задача: надо переводить присланные пользователем документы (word или excel) в pdf на сервере.
Подскажите, пожалуйста, какие-нибудь библиотеки на python или отдельные консольные приложения, которые можно использовать.

Попробовал unoconv, но качество ужасное - форматирование сбивается, шрифты меняются.

Хотелось бы получить такое же качество как когда в ворде делаешь 'save as pdf' или когда делаешь печать в pdf.
Спасибо
  • Вопрос задан
  • 2949 просмотров
Подписаться 3 Оценить Комментировать
Пригласить эксперта
Ответы на вопрос 1
Assargin
@Assargin
Перед ответом смотрю наличие ✔ в ваших вопросах
Можно посмотреть в сторону скрипта на питоне, работающего с запущенным инстансом Libre/Open Office'а: blog.swlogic.eu/2011/06/03/rabota-s-openoffice-lib...
UPD. Эхехе, метод подразумевает использование того же uno, что используется в unoconv, если я правильно понял
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ы
SpectrumData Екатеринбург
от 150 000 до 250 000 ₽
AST Москва
До 350 000 ₽
Wanted. Москва
До 250 000 ₽
14 янв. 2025, в 03:39
20000 руб./за проект
14 янв. 2025, в 03:33
3500 руб./за проект
14 янв. 2025, в 00:52
100 руб./за проект